Symptom & Impact

Host loses network after reboot due to missing configured interface.

Environment & Reproduction

Common after hypervisor migration, BIOS updates, or udev changes.

Root Cause Analysis

Persistent config references old interface name no longer present.

Quick Triage

List active links and compare with interface config files.

Step-by-Step Diagnosis

Inspect ip link output and networking logs for failed bindings.

Solution – Primary Fix

Update interface name in config and restart networking stack.

Solution – Alternative Approaches

Pin predictable names via boot args or udev rules when needed.

Verification & Acceptance Criteria

Interface comes up with expected address and routing.

Rollback Plan

Revert to prior naming policy if new mapping causes issues.

Prevention & Hardening

Template network config to tolerate predictable-name drift.

May coincide with DHCP timeout and default route missing incidents.
